Telcordia SR-332 Issue 2를 이용한 신뢰성 예측
이덕규(Duck-Kyu Lee),심중호(Jung-Ho Shim) 한국철도학회 2010 한국철도학회 학술발표대회논문집 Vol.2010 No.7
Wide range of methodology of reliability prediction for system exists. For railway field, MIL-HDBK-217F, which has not been revised since early in 1990, is used for reliability prediction if historical data is not available. Since this standard has been published, quality and performance of electronic products have been improved rapidly and various kinds of items have been released, however new versions of items could not be released because the prediction standard could not follow up the speed of the production. Thus, this thesis introduces Telcordia SR-332 Issue 2 and would like to compare and analyze the result from MIL-HDBK-217F together with some cases we performed.
MWPECVD에 의한 박막의 합성과 방사선 검출 특성에 관한 연구
구효근(Hyo-Geun Koo),이덕규(Duck-Kyu Lee),송재흥(Jae-Heung Song),노경석(Kyung-Suk Noh),박상현(Sang-Hyun Park) 대한방사선과학회(구 대한방사선기술학회) 2004 방사선기술과학 Vol.27 No.2
방사선검출기에 시용되는 다이아몬드는 그 비저항이 10^12[Ωm]로 ao우 크기 때문에 고전압 하에서도 누설전류가 매우 작아 실리콘과 달리 p-n 접합을 하지 않고 바로 고전압을 걸 수 있는 이점이 있다. 또한 절연파괴 전압이 매우 크기 때문에 이동속도가 포화되는 전압까지 올릴 수 있다. 이 결과 다이아몬드 내에서의 전하 이동속도는 실리콘의 최대속도보다 약 20배 정도 빠르다. 200[㎛] 두께의 박막을 통해 전하가 모두 수집되는 시간은 불과 1[ns] 정도이다. 이상과 같이 독특한 다이아몬드의 성질을 이용하여 방사선검출기에 사용되는 물질로 파고계수형 전리조나 분광계, 열형광선량계, 형광검출기 그리고 핵방사선검출기 등에 사용된다. 본 연구에서는 마이크로파 플라즈마 CVD법으로 CH₄-H₂-O₂계로부터 몰리브덴기판 위에 100시간 동안 성장시킨 결과 약 100[㎛]의 두께를 가진 결정성이 좋은 방사선검출기용 다이아몬드막을 성장시킬 수 있었고, X-선 방사선량에 따른 방사선검출기의 전류파형을 측정한 결과 방사선량에 따라 전류가 증가됨을 알 수 있었다. Synthesis diamond films have been deposited on the molybdenum substrates using an microwave plasma enhanced chemical vapor deposition method. The effects of deposition time, surface morphology, infrared transmittance and Raman scattering have been studied. Diamond deposited on molybdenum substrate for 100 hours by MW plasma CVD from CH₄ - H₂ - O₂ gas mixture had good crystallity with 100[㎛] thickness needed for radiation detector. Diamond radiation detector of M-I-M type was made and the current of radiation detector was increased by increasing X-ray dose.

A rolling stocks has variously enlarged passenger train, subway, KTX, magnetic levitation propulsion train, monorail train, even computer controlled train, etc.. The faster a railroad rolling stock is developed, the more important ESA(Electric/Electronic Sub Assembly) is brought into relief. Now, the test for ESA is over 90% among vibration tests for railroad rolling stocks. However, mechanism-centered vibration tests are performed in the stage of development although ESA is very important. About electronic sub assembly that is a part of ESA, the comparing results from sine wave vibration test by decuple of KS standard and random wave vibration test by decuple of IEC standard, which are applying most among internal and external vibration standards for train, are arranged and analyzed because that is the reason why this study is started and planed out. That the present thesis become a beginning, which vibration standards for train include not only mechanism-centered vibration tests but also ESA vibration tests, and is made the most of by reference when the vibration test standards are revised, is hoped.

The importance of reliability and safety, recently, shows a tendency to increases in railway system constructions and projects. At the point of view of safety, especially, the railway authority proposes an establishment of the safety case that is the documented demonstration that products comply with the specific safety requirements in railway industry. In case of reliability activities, there is no systematic documented demonstration in the railway industry. At this circumstance, this study presents the establishment of Reliability, Availability and Maintainability Case for railway system based on the MoD(Ministry of Defence) 00-42. This RAM Case will support that systems and products produced from suppliers or manufacturers meet the specific RAM requirements during the system life cycle(i.e, from design to operation & maintenance) through systematic process and evidences. Also, it is expected that railway system operations will be managed and supported from reliability activities in accordance with RAM Case.

The present study was carried out to investigate the effect of low dose X-irradiation (0.1∼1.5 Gy) on the frequency of pyknosis and micronuclei in leukocytes in mice. For observation of pyknosis and micronuclei in leukocytes, blood smears were performed, then stained with Hematoxylin-Eosine. The frequencies of pyknosis and micronuclei cells were observed under microscopic field. The frequency of pyknotic leukocytes with degeneration, disintegration and dark-stained nuclei was signifantly high in groups of 0.5, 1.0 and 1.5 Gy irradiation (P<0.05, P<0.001 and P<0.0001, respectively), compared with the control. The occurrence of micronuclei of leukocytes was also significantly high in groups of 1.0 Gy (P<0.05) and 1.5 Gy irradiation (P<0.05) compared with the control. These results suggest that the irradiation with 0.5∼1.5 Gy damaged to leucocytes in a dose-dependent manner.
